WebThe Liquor and Cannabis Regulation Branch (LCRB) oversees licensing and monitoring of private cannabis retailers. Online cannabis retail stores are exclusively government … WebCannabis Retail Store (CRS) licences can be transferred to a new licensee if the transfer does not result in the licensee holding or having interest in more than 8 CRS licences. WebYes. The duty to accommodate, as required by provincial and federal human rights legislation, extends to disabled employees who use medical marijuana. These employees are to be accommodated in the same way as an employer accommodates any other disabled employee who has been prescribed medication. LCRB will be licensing Farm-Gate Cannabis Sales starting in 2024, likely through a new licence class (e.g. Producer Retail Store Licence) … WebOct 4, 2024 · The Province is introducing a new cannabis retail licence that will allow eligible federally licensed cannabis producers to sell non-medical cannabis products from stores located at their cultivation site. When the producer retail store (PRS) licence comes into effect on Nov. 30, 2024, applications will be open through the Liquor and Cannabis ...
